Circular window installation services involve fitting round-shaped windows into existing or new building structures. This process typically includes measuring the space accurately, selecting the appropriate window style and size, and securely installing the window to ensure proper function and aesthetic appeal. These windows can be made from various materials such as wood, vinyl, or fiberglass, and may feature different glazing options to enhance energy efficiency and durability. Professional contractors focus on precise fitting and sealing to prevent drafts, leaks, and unwanted noise, contributing to the overall comfort and appearance of the property.

This service helps address several common issues homeowners may face with their current windows. For example, round windows can be an attractive feature that adds architectural interest but may become damaged or outdated over time. Cracks, warping, or fogging within the glass can compromise insulation and visibility. Additionally, if a window has become difficult to open or close, it can hinder ventilation and security. Installing a new circular window can resolve these problems while also improving the property's curb appeal and potentially increasing its value.

The overview below groups typical Circular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Geauga County,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or circular window repairs or replacements,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the window size and complexity.

Standard Installation - Replacing or installing a standard-sized circular window usually costs between $600 and $1,200. This range covers most common projects, with fewer jobs reaching higher prices due to additional customization.

Large or Custom Projects - Larger, more intricate circular window installations can range from $1,200 to $3,000 or more. Such projects are less common and often involve specialty materials or custom framing.

Full Replacement of Multiple Windows - When multiple circular windows are replaced at once, costs can vary widely from $3,000 to over $5,000, depending on the number and complexity of the windows involved. Many projects in this category fall into the middle of this range.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are circular windows commonly used for? Circular windows are often chosen for decorative purposes, accentuating architectural features, or adding natural light to specific areas like stairwells, bathrooms, or entryways.

Can local contractors customize circular window sizes? Yes, many service providers can customize circular window sizes and designs to match the aesthetic and functional needs of a property.

What materials are typically used for circular window installation? Common materials include wood, vinyl, aluminum, and fiberglass, allowing for a range of styles and durability options.

Is it possible to install circular windows in existing walls? Yes, experienced local contractors can often retrofit circular windows into existing structures, ensuring proper fit and support.

What factors should be considered when choosing a circular window style? Consider the architectural style of the building, desired level of privacy, light requirements, and the overall aesthetic when selecting a circular window style.
